The claim at one point was that using a physical bypass provided better audio quality over coding off the obnoxious feature. AFAIK this objectively provable claim remains unproven and is probably out of date. As BMW continually updates the 2-series wiring, amps and head unit, any comparison test would need to include production date.

So why would someone use the bypass ASD harness over coding ASD off?

Seems like you can just turn off ASD with a press of a button on Bimmerlink app.
Simple! My M2 (pre facelift) had annoying beep tone in the HK speakers. I could easily here a tone that sounded as if the ASD module was not properly "grounded" or whatever you call that.

It was created by the power input of the ASD module. Bypassing the module completely made sure that the annoying tone was removed and I did not hear it anymore.

I am not sure how this works in facelift M2's or the new M2C, but I have the cable and I will bypass the module again. Easy work! 30 min done.

Has anybody tried coding ASD off in an M2C (or M2) with the base audio system (in my country you can choose not to have the HiFi -base audio in the US?- or Harman Kardon options)?
The reason I ask is that it seems the only amp my audio system will have (according to the schematics) is the one used (just?) for the ASD function (added to the signal path with the HiFi or HK amp)...
I’m afraid that if I do it (code ASD off) I’ll be left with no sound at all... or maybe, just maybe... I won't have to deal with ASD to start with , since the ASD amp feeds its er... soundtrack to the audio amp and is supposed to be volume independent (can you imagine if I was to increase the volume and also get higher ASD er... fake engine noise through the loudspeakers?)

I know coding via Bimmercode should be easily reversible but still would like to know if anybody has successfully done it (no ASD with the base audio system)... If not, count me in as guinea pig!
